Maintaining good indoor air quality (IAQ) is crucial for health and well-being. Pollutants like dust, pollen, pet dander, and mold spores can negatively impact respiratory health and overall comfort. While traditional air filters capture larger particles, MasterFormat Division 23 43 23 focuses on "Self-Contained Electronic Air Cleaners," sophisticated devices designed to remove even the smallest airborne contaminants. This article delves into the specifics of this classification, providing a comprehensive understanding of its applications, functionalities, and benefits.
A self-contained electronic air cleaner is a standalone air purification system that uses electrical charges to remove pollutants from the air. Unlike passive filters that rely solely on a physical barrier, these cleaners actively attract and capture particles through a process called electrostatic precipitation.
